Bahamas International Film Festival Jury members

The Bahamas International Film Festival (BIFF) announced today the members of the jury that will preside over the 5th edition of the Festival, which takes place December 4-11, 2008. The jury was revealed today by BIFF Founder and Executive Director Leslie Vanderpool.

This year, the Festival will showcase 80 films from 22 different countries, including 50 features of which several are world or international premieres and nearly all Bahamian premieres. The four competition categories at BIFF are Spirit of Freedom: Narrative; Spirit of Freedom: Documentary; New Vision; and Short Film. The 2008 BIFF jury includes:

New Vision
Lisa Gay Hamilton – Actress (“The Soloist,” “One Life to Live”)
Norman Golightly – Producer / Actor (“Ghost Rider,” “World Trade Center”)
Sylvain Tron – Producer /Sales Representative

Spirit of Freedom: Narrative
Jeffrey Lyons – Television and Film Critic. Reel Talk (Nationally Syndicated)
Cameron Bailey – Co-Director of Toronto International Film Festival
Anthony Mackie – Actor (“The Hurt Locker,” “Million Dollar Baby,” “Eagle Eye”)


Spirit of Freedom: Documentary
Jeremy Kay – Screen International Chief US Reporter
Debra Zimmerman – Executive Director of Women Make Movies
Nicolette Bethel – the Bahamas Director of Culture

Short Film
Hoku Uchiyama – Producer/Writer/Director (“The Pledge,” “Rose”)
Andrew Trapani – Producer (“The Haunting in Connecticut”)
Ivo De Sanctis – Head of Acquisitions from Village srl


In addition to the high profile collection of jurors, BIFF has attracted an esteemed group of industry heavyweights to participate in various panels and seminars taking place over the course of the Festival. Participants include Variety Editor Steve Gaydos; Sony BMG’s Sofia Sodervan; Elliot Kotek – Editor in Chief of Moving Pictures Magazine; entertainment lawyer and producer, Steven Beer (“Skid Row,” “Love & Sucide”); composers Toby Tyler and James Harrell; producer Pamela Kohn (“Rain,” “Somebodies”); The Hollywood Reporter Editor Matt Beloni; producer Ivan Clements (“Gone Fishing,” “The Only Hotel”); producer/writer/directors Ryan Fleck (“Half Nelson,” “Sugar”) and Anna Boden (“Sugar,” Half Nelson”); actress and voice-over actress Ilyanna Kadushin; producer/director/actress Karen Arthur (“The Jacksons: An American Dream,” “True Women”); Magali Dubie – shorts programmer of Cannes Marche du film; Director of International Casting and Creative Production Marketing at DreamWorks Animation - Charley Walters; talent agent Rachel Sheedy; and talent manager Jason Spire.

Marquee local names include Bahamian Director of Culture – Nicolette Bethel; Bahamian singer Tenelle Burrow; Kareem Mortimer – Bahamian Director “Float”; and Renel Brown – Bahamian actor “Rain”.

Panels at this year’s festival will cover a wide range of topics including film finance & investing, marketing & distribution, music & film, representation, and international collaboration, among others.
